Thank you gentelmen.
For finish the leather I usualy use Italian fat for the leather Palc.
Not too much.
After hot waxing the effect also is satisfactory.
Then only polishing with a soft cloth and brush.
Sometimes finishing up standardly - Acrylic Resolene or something similar.
The edges of the standardly - Edge Kote from Fiebings.
I think I want to buy a sewing machine - hand sewing the belts almost killed me, especially since my friend is a big weight hehe.

I made only one mistake.
In these pouches should use magnetic latches.
When the pouch is empty hard to close it.
But it is because of the client wanted to buffalo snaps :)
